Crimson Tide players voted to travel as a team to bowl site in California
The late date of the BCS national championship game presents several logistical challenges for a team fortunate enough to reach it.
For instance, Alabama's Jan. 7 game against Texas falls after the university was set to begin spring classes. That means all players -- included those who've already graduated -- must enroll for another semester, even if they plan to withdraw at a later date.
Perhaps the most interesting decision for the Crimson Tide in recent days was whether the team would travel individually or separately to California.
NCAA rules specify that players can receive a set dollar amount for individual travel to bowl sites, and players then can pocket the remaining cash. Nearly all teams do this, as Alabama did for the Independence Bowl in 2007 and the Sugar Bowl last season.
But the late date of this year's game presented a problem in that most teams break for the holidays and then meet at the bowl site. Alabama could not do that unless it arrived very early for the BCS title game.
Crimson Tide coach Nick Saban left the decision on travel this time to his captains -- linebacker Rolando McClain, left guard Mike Johnson and cornerback Javier Arenas -- and the entire team. Encouraged by those captains, a UA official said, the Crimson Tide unanimously voted to forego the stipend and travel as a team Jan. 1 to the Los Angeles area.
The decision made things easier on the team in many ways, since practices can continue in Tuscaloosa after Christmas break and the Crimson Tide can also avoid the type of delays that can come with traveling individually across the country.
